What counts as a large event venue in London?

A large event venue rental in London typically accommodates 250 or more guests in a single room or hall. At that threshold, buyers are usually looking for a continuous floor plate rather than breakout rooms, with ceiling height, loading access and installed power all factoring into suitability. Spaces in this bracket include former warehouses, converted industrial halls, gallery floors, ballrooms and purpose-built event suites.

Where large event venues cluster in London

London's large event spaces are distributed unevenly. The neighbourhoods below carry the densest supply of big, adaptable venues.

  • Shoreditch has the highest concentration of former warehouse and light-industrial buildings converted to event use. Ground-floor plates are wide, ceiling heights are generous and the area trades hard at weekends, which makes it a natural fit for brand launches and cultural events.

  • Hackney carries a large independent and creative commercial base spread across several high streets, with a number of sizable halls and arts venues available for hire on flexible terms.

  • Stratford is anchored by one of the largest managed retail and leisure estates in Europe and the Olympic park around it, making it one of the few outer-London locations with genuinely large indoor event capacity.

  • King's Cross has been rebuilt around the station into a mixed-use estate with a curated retail and event quarter at Coal Drops Yard. Space there is let through the estate rather than on the open market, but the area sits alongside several independently listed large venues.

How much does a large event venue rental in London cost?

Pricing for large event venues in London starts from around £925 per day and £4,063 per week for most spaces in the lower half of the market. Across the cohort of live listings, typical asking ranges run from £925 to £1,500 per day and £4,063 to £7,900 per week.

Final rates depend on duration, exclusivity, and event timing. Pricing shown reflects typical asking ranges for spaces in the area; final booking terms are negotiated directly with the host.

Large event venues by use case

The right large venue for rent in London depends on the event format as much as the guest count.

  • Conferences and corporate events tend to require flat floors, projection infrastructure, strong Wi-Fi and breakout capacity. Former industrial buildings in Shoreditch and Hackney often meet these requirements at a lower daily rate than managed conference centres.

  • Product launches and brand activations benefit from raw or adaptable interiors that can be dressed from scratch. Warehouse formats in east London are the most booked format for this use case.

  • Private dinners and corporate hospitality call for a different shape of space, typically one with kitchen access, a bar area and controllable acoustics. Managed venues in Covent Garden and the West End carry more of this stock.

Large vs. medium event venues: how to decide

  • Large venue (250+ guests): wide floor plate, higher daily rate, more setup time required, often needs a dedicated production crew for AV and furniture

  • Medium venue (100-249 guests): more available across the city, lower daily rate, faster to turn around, often includes house furniture and a resident AV kit

  • Key decision point: if your layout requires the full room for the whole event with no breakout, a large venue is the right call. If you need flexibility to section the room, a medium venue with internal partitioning may serve better.

FAQ

What capacity does a large event venue in London typically hold?

Most spaces listed in this category hold between 250 and 1,000 guests in a standing format, with seated capacity lower depending on the layout. The listing page for each space shows its stated capacity and floor area, which are the most reliable figures for planning.

What amenities should I expect from a large event venue rental?

Common inclusions vary by space. Many large venues include basic AV infrastructure, tables and chairs, and a staffed reception or building management contact. Bar facilities, catering kitchens and parking are available in some but not all spaces. Confirm what is included with the host before booking.

What permissions do I need for a large event in London?

Requirements depend on the space, the type of event and the local authority. Serving alcohol, providing entertainment or running an event above a certain attendance threshold may each require separate authorisation. Confirm the specific requirements with the host and the relevant authority before booking.

How far in advance should I book a large event venue in London?

Demand peaks around London Fashion Week in February and September, through the autumn design and art festival season, and in the run-up to Christmas. Booking three to six months ahead is common for peak periods. Outside those windows, shorter lead times are workable for many spaces.
